About the role
- Own the tracking and coordination of active product initiatives from kickoff through launch — maintaining timelines, flagging dependencies, and keeping stakeholders informed of progress and blockers
- Run sprint rituals and cross-functional syncs: coordinate sprint planning, standup agendas, retrospectives, and milestone reviews in partnership with Engineering leads
- Maintain a clear, up-to-date view of what the product team is working on, what's coming next, and what's at risk — so the Head of Product and CEO are never flying blind
- Track open action items, decisions, and follow-ups from product and engineering meetings, ensuring nothing gets dropped between meetings
- Act as a reliable bridge between product and engineering — translating priorities into clear asks, surfacing blockers early, and keeping both sides aligned without creating extra overhead
- Coordinate with external merchant partners and technology vendors on integration timelines, documentation needs, and launch readiness — managing communication so product managers can stay focused on product decisions
- Prepare and maintain project documentation: status updates, launch checklists, integration specs, and meeting recaps that give everyone a single source of truth
- Help design and improve the operational processes that support product development as the team grows — from how we run standups to how we manage a product launch
- Identify process gaps before they become friction points, and propose lightweight solutions that keep the team moving without adding bureaucracy
- Support the product team in maintaining internal tools and documentation (Jira, Confluence, Notion, or equivalent), ensuring they reflect current reality and are actually useful
Requirements
- 3+ years of experience in project management, program management, product operations, or a closely adjacent role — ideally in fintech, SaaS, or financial services
- Proven ability to manage multiple concurrent workstreams without dropping the ball — you are known for follow-through
- Strong written and verbal communication skills — you can write a crisp status update, run a focused meeting, and translate between technical and non-technical audiences
- Comfort working directly with engineering teams — you understand the software development lifecycle well enough to ask smart questions, identify blockers, and communicate timelines realistically
- Experience coordinating with external partners or vendors: managing communication, tracking deliverables, and keeping integrations on schedule
- Familiarity with fintech, lending, or financial services — enough context to understand why a feature matters and what's at stake when something slips
- Organized, proactive, and low-drama — you anticipate problems before they escalate and communicate early.
